If you’d like to make this quick & easy Orange Drizzle cake yourself, the recipe is below:


Category: Desert / Sweet Treat

Serves: 6

Prep Time: 10 Minutes

Cook Time: 2025 Minutes

Overall Time: 35 Minutes


Ingredients You’ll Need To Make The Cake:

  • 175g Of Caster Sugar
  • 110g Of Butter Or Margarine
  • 2 Medium Sized Eggs, Beaten
  • 175g Of Self-Raising Flour
  • 1/2tsp Of Baking Powder
  • Zest & Juice Of One Orange
  • 3tbsp Of Milk

Ingredients You’ll Need To Make Topping:

  • Juice Of One Orange
  • 3tbsp Of Icing Sugar

How To Make The Cake:

  • Firstly, gather together your equipment and ingredients, grease a 7inch tin with butter and preheat your oven to 190C / 170C Fan / Gas Mark 5.
  • Secondly, in a large bowl, cream together the 175g of caster sugar with 110g of butter until light and fluffy.
  • Next, mix in the 2 beaten eggs, zest of the orange and half the juice of the orange.
  • Now, fold in the 175g of self raising flour with the 1/2tsp of baking powder.
  • If the mixture is a little thick, slacken the mixture with 3tbsp of milk so the mixture is soft and spoonable.
  • Pour the mixture into the greased baking tin and place in the oven for around 20 minutes, until the top is golden brown and the cake springs back when you touch it.
  • Once cooked, leave in the cake tin.

How To Make The Topping

  • Around 5 minutes before the cake is ready to come out the oven, it’s time to prepare the topping.
  • In a small bowl, mix together the juice of one orange and 3tbsp of icing sugar.
  • Place the bowl into the microwave and in 10 second blasts, microwave the juice until the icing sugar has dissolved (TIP: mine took around 30 seconds).
  • Then, once the cake is out the oven, using a knife or a skewer, prick holes all over the top of the cake.
  • Drizzle the orange topping all over the top of the cake.
  • Leave the cake in the tin for around 15 minutes before transferring onto a wire rack to cool further.
  • Finally, if you have a spare orange lying around, before serving, slice the orange into segments and add to the middle of your cake.

That’s your Orange Drizzle Cake prepared, baked, soaked in orange juice and ready to serve!
